About 4-N-[1-[4-(2-methylbutan-2-yl)phenyl]sulfonyl-3,4-dihydro-2H-quinolin-3-yl]-1H-pyrazolo[5,4-d]pyrimidine-4,6-diamine

4-N-[1-[4-(2-methylbutan-2-yl)phenyl]sulfonyl-3,4-dihydro-2H-quinolin-3-yl]-1H-pyrazolo[5,4-d]pyrimidine-4,6-diamine (PubChem CID 59400068) has the molecular formula C25H29N7O2S and a molecular weight of 491.62 g/mol. Its IUPAC name is 4-N-[1-[4-(2-methylbutan-2-yl)phenyl]sulfonyl-3,4-dihydro-2H-quinolin-3-yl]-1H-pyrazolo[5,4-d]pyrimidine-4,6-diamine.
